Do Kyung-soo will finally appear on JTBC ‘Please Take Care of My Refrigerator’.
On the episode of ‘Please Take Care of My Refrigerator’ (abbreviated as Naengbuhae)that will air on the 6th, ‘cooking genius’ Do Kyung-soo who is serious about cooking and ‘fishing genius’ Park Byung-eun who is serious about fishing will appear as guests, drawing attention.
According to the production team, Do Kyung-soo, known as a die-hard fan of ‘Please Take Care of My Refrigerator’, drew attention by revealing his long-time fandom.He has been consistently mentioning ‘Please Take Care of My Refrigerator’ in various interviews since 2016, strongly appealing to his fandom.Finally, after achieving his dream after 9 years, he said, “I have a great inner affinity with the chefs,” and “The timing kept not working out, but my desire to appear was the same,” and shared his thoughts on his appearance with a shy smile.
Next, Do Kyung-soo captures attention by proving his sincerity for cooking through his actions.On this day, he appears with a large cart, drawing attention, and surprises everyone by containing an icebox that he prepared himself.He, who usually buys ingredients right then and there to cook, reveals his deep love for cooking by saying, “I went to Noryangjin this morning to get fresh ingredients.” Expectations are rising as to what kind of seafood he personally selected and what kind of dish the fresh ingredients will transform into.
Also, Do Kyung-soo adds interest by revealing the behind-the-scenes story of how he became the first idol to earn the title of cook.He obtained a Korean cuisine chef’s license in preparation for his military enlistment, and revealed photos of dishes he made while studying for the license, drawing admiration from the chefs.When Do Kyung-soo recalls, “When I was a cook, four of us cooked 180 servings,” the chefs who were also cooks reacted in agreement.In particular, when Kwon Sung-joon boasted, “Two of us cooked 150 servings,” Yoon Nam-no responded, “I was deployed to Lebanon with a competition rate of 200:1,” and “I cooked 700 servings every meal,” showing his pride as a “world-class” cook, causing everyone to burst into laughter.
Meanwhile, ‘Please Take Care of My Refrigerator’ has become a regular program on Taiwanese TV, further solidifying its position as a’ K -cooking ‘entertainment show.The chefs share various anecdotes about how they really feel the reactions of overseas fans.In particular, Jung Ji-sun, who is very popular in Taiwan, shared his busy schedule, saying, “I’ve been getting a lot of inquiries about advertisements and events these days,” and “I have to go to Taiwan next week too.” Meanwhile, ‘Good Vibe Chef’ Son Jong-won attracts attention by revealing the reason why he is called ‘Good Vibe Man’ by his overseas fans.The studio is filled with laughter as the nicknames of the ‘anti-Good Vibe Chefs’ are also revealed.
The broadcast is at 9 PM on the 6th.
